MTL moves the GSC inside a GT and the owner of PXP is the GT where the GSC engine resides. So we could have a checker like: bool intel_pxp_supported(struct intel_gt *gt) {         /* we only support HECI PXP from the root GT */         if (HAS_HECI_PXP(gt->i915))                 return gt_is_root(gt);         return HAS_ENGINE(gt, GSC); } I'm aware that the GSC engine code is still not available, but we can special case for MTL for now and then replace it when the GSC code lands: bool intel_pxp_supported(struct intel_gt *gt) {         /* we only support HECI PXP from the root GT */         if (HAS_HECI_PXP(gt->i915))                 return gt_is_root(gt);         /* TODO: replace with GSC check */         return IS_METEORLAKE(gt->i915) && !gt_is_root(gt); } Then we can use intel_pxp_supported(gt) instead of gt->pxptee_iface_owner and we can drop has_nonroot_pxpgt. Might also be worth merging this with HAS_PXP for a unified check, but that can come later.
